Description

Survey of microorganisms including viruses and virus-like particles, bacteria, protozoa and fungi with an emphasis on principles important to biologists. Lab.

Learning Outcomes

Outcome

Demonstrate the ability to isolate, purify, and work with microorganisms.

Outcome

Differentiate between various types of microorganisms.

Outcome

Describe the structure, chemistry and genetics of a variety of microorganisms.

Outcome

Demonstrate the ability to compare and contrast disease-causing pathogens.
